COMMUNITY NEWS
- ➤ Melrose residents will gather at 4:00 p.m. on January 8 at Melrose Community Park (they oppose the Wildflowers Music Park proposal’s Temporary Use Permit request citing zoning and safety concerns). Alachua Chronicle
- ➤ TV20’s David Snyder outlined the week ahead in North Central Florida, noting public meetings for Alachua County’s housing assistance plan (and community gatherings honoring MLK held Sunday) while many counties remain on winter break today. WCJB

SPORTS NEWS
- ➤ The Harlem Globetrotters will visit the O’Connell Center on Jan. 12 for their 100 Year Tour, celebrating a century of basketball entertainment in Gainesville. Fans can find ticket details from official sources. WCJB
- ➤ Florida football is set to add Georgia Tech transfer QB Aaron Philo after he visited UF over the weekend with teammate Bailey Stockwell. He will compete for the starting position + join UF's 2026 transfer portal class as redshirt freshman Tramel Jones Jr. returns. GatorSports
- ➤ Florida Gators added Baylor safety DJ Coleman, who committed on Sunday after a campus visit, to bolster the secondary following key transfers. Coleman recorded 46 tackles last season and his move strengthens UF's transfer portfolio + expands the team’s depth. GatorSports

- ➤ Florida lost 76-74 to Missouri Saturday after a last-second 3 decided the tight SEC opener, and the Gators will host Georgia Bulldogs Tuesday at Stephen C. O’Connell Center. WRUF
- ➤ Gainesville High School senior Brooke Zeller signed with the Jacksonville Avengers Women’s Tackle Football Team at Crispy’s Restaurant in Jacksonville on January 4, marking a key step in her athletic career. The event, attended by family and supporters, highlighted growing interest in women’s tackle football in our community. Alachua Chronicle
